Article: SEN. MENENDEZ SLATED TO JOIN SENATE FOREIGN RELATIONS COMMITTEE, WILL WORK WITH DEMOCRATIC MAJORITY FOR NEW COURSE IN IRAQ

The office of Sen. Robert Menendez, D-N.J., issued the following press release:

Sen. Robert Menendez (D-NJ) today was tapped to join the Senate Foreign Relations Committee when the new Congress convenes in January, a position the lawmaker said he would use to advocate a new Iraq policy. Menendez said the American people have demanded a new course for the war in Iraq and he anticipates working on the Foreign Relations Committee to help chart that course.
